Sennheiser Momentum 4 Wireless vs Sony WH-1000XM3
The Verdict
Sennheiser's Momentum 4 and Sony's WH-1000XM3 occupy different positions in the premium headphone market. Sony delivers superior ANC performance through its dedicated QN1 processor and LDAC codec support for higher-quality wireless audio streaming. The WH-1000XM3 weighs 255 grams versus the Momentum 4's heavier 293 grams, making it noticeably more comfortable for extended wear. However, Sennheiser's 60-hour battery life with ANC enabled obliterates Sony's 30-hour capacity, and the 10-minute quick charge yields 6 hours of playback compared to Sony's 5 hours. The Momentum 4 supports aptX Adaptive for superior wireless codec performance, while Sony's strength lies in DSEE HX upscaling and touch controls. At $379.95 versus $349, the Momentum 4 costs $31 more but offers significantly better value for travel and everyday users prioritizing battery longevity. The Sony remains the better choice if sound quality and ANC refinement matter most, particularly with LDAC support for compatible devices. For practical everyday use and all-day listening without charging concerns, the Momentum 4's battery advantage is genuinely transformative. Choose the Sennheiser for marathon listeners and travelers; pick Sony for audio quality enthusiasts who prioritize noise cancellation performance.

Full Specifications
| Spec | Sennheiser Momentum 4 Wireless | Sony WH-1000XM3 |
|---|---|---|
| Active Noise Cancelling | ||
| Type | over-ear | over-ear |
| Weight | 293 g | 255 g |
| Battery | ||
| Battery life | 60 hours ANC on | 30 hrs with ANC |
| Charging | USB-C, 10 min = 6 hours quick charge | USB-C, 10 min = 5 hrs playback |
| Drivers | 42mm dynamic | 40mm Liquid Crystal Polymer dome |
| Features | 60-hour battery life, Adaptive Noise Cancellation, Sound Personalization via Smart Control app, Multipoint pairing, aptX Adaptive support | HD Noise Cancelling Processor QN1, Adaptive Sound Control, Touch controls on ear cup, Quick Attention mode, Speak-to-Chat (via update), DSEE HX upscaling |
| Connectivity | ||
| Wired option | ||
| Codecs | SBC, AAC, aptX, aptX Adaptive | SBC, AAC, LDAC, aptX, aptX HD |
| Bluetooth | 5.2 | 4.2 |
| Multipoint | ||
| Water Resistance | None | None |
